Ticket #4471 — Vault locked mid-refactor

The Ironquill secrets vault auto-locked during the legacy ORM refactor on the Pellworth billing service, blocking migration scripts that read DB credentials. On-call: unlock the vault before the 02:00 migration window or the job will retry and page everyone. Use the standard unlock flow with the recovery passphrase noted below.

vault phrase of yaduf-yajop = lamath-kelix-aldion-zorius-ulaox-eliax-gorox-norok-fenael-fenath-julael-pelius-belius-druion

Heads up: if the Lintrock baseline file in the Quarrow repo drifts from main, CI fails with a "stale baseline" error even when the code is fine. Quick fix is to regenerate the baseline on a clean checkout and re-push. If a customer build is blocked, confirm the failing run matches the token below before escalating.

build token for yadug-yagag: htk21_c863c33eb8b82c0c9c152

## Configuration

The Pindrift thumbnail queue reads all settings from the environment at boot. Relevant variables:

- `THUMB_CONCURRENCY` — worker count, default 4
- `THUMB_MAX_BYTES` — rejects source images above this size
- `THUMB_FORMATS` — allowed output formats

No settings are reloaded at runtime; changes require a restart. Workers authenticate to the object store before pulling jobs, and that credential is defined on the next line of the env file.

env line for bahip-hahif: RELAY_SECRET8=ee0d4f48

As part of the Lanternmoth checkout revamp, we run weekly load tests against the staging storefront. Support should expect synthetic orders tagged TEST-LOAD and ignore related alerts during the Tuesday window. The load-runner container must be deployed signed, or staging will reject it. When redeploying the runner, use the signing key shown below.

rollout seal: bky19_eMLCfa2rZ3EgiNqssvu